Indy appeal endures: ‘Raiders of the Lost Ark’ turns 40

With Harrison Ford slipping back into character and the fifth installment in the ‘Indiana Jones’ franchise beginning production, Entertainment Tonight spoke to actress Karen Allen – Ford’s co-star in the original and fourth of the films – to reflect on the appeal of ‘Raiders of the Lost Ark’, 40 years after its release.

The fifth and final movie in the series is being helmed by director James Mangold, and is slated for release in July 2022.

‘Fleabag’ star Phoebe Waller-Bridge has also joined the cast, while John Williams, who has scored every Indiana Jones movie since ‘Raiders of the Lost Ark’, is returning as the film’s composer.
